Android 14 Will Prevent Installation of Outdated Version Apps


 In an effort to continue to improve security and safety, in addition to reducing the rate of malicious and dangerous applications, through the Android 14 operating system, Google is expected to block outdated or non-updated applications.


With this change, we will likely see developers need to support at least Android 6 before being able to install apps on Android devices.


Previously, Google always introduced rules through the Google Play Store only for the publication of applications with minimal Android support, otherwise installation through APKs was not hindered.


But, through Android 14 later, it will be blocked on the operating system – and only require a new version of the application or minimal support to be allowed to install – even as an APK.
